Bethany Health Care Center Inc.

Fiscal year ending 2023. Filed on August 4, 2024.

97 Bethany Road
Framingham, Massachusetts 01702

Bethany Health Care Center Inc. (EIN: 04-2104039) has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, Bethany Health Care Center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 7 out of 212 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$169,338. The highest compensated employee at Bethany Health Care Center Inc. is Mae Monteza with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$197,685.

Mission Statement

THE MISSION OF BETHANY HEALTH CARE CENTER IS TO PROVIDE QUALITY CARE FOR OUR RESIDENTS IN A MANNER WHICH HELPS THEM TO BE CONNECTED WITH GOD, WITH OTHER PEOPLE, AND WITH THE WORLD IN WHICH THEY LIVE. IN THE SPIRIT OF THE SISTERS OF ST. JOSEPH, BETHANY BRINGS THE MISSION OF HEALTH CARE, A DESIRE TO PROMOTE UNITY AND RECONCILIATION WHEREVER THERE IS BROKENNESS, ALIENATION OR SEPARATION. OUR SPECIAL CARE UNIT PROVIDES A SAFE BRIGHT AND WELCOME SPACE FOR THOSE WHO SUFFER MEMORY DEFICIT. THE BRIGHT NEW ACTIVITY CENTER PROVIDES NOT ONLY AN INDOOR SPACE TO BE WITH GROUPS OF PEOPLE, BUT AN OUTDOOR PATIO AND WALKING SPACE RESIDENTS CAN ENJOY THE BEAUTY OF THE NEW ENGLAND SEASONS.
